    摘要:

    在数字科技快速发展的背景下,数字孪生技术正成为推动各行各业向智能化和数字化转型的关键动力。本文深入研究并概述了数字孪生技术在船舶制造行业的应用。详细分析了数字孪生模型的构建过程、处理及数据分析方法,并说明了该技术对提升生产效率、优化设计、增强船舶安全性能的帮助。通过这些分析,文章为使用数字孪生技术促进船舶建造数智化转型的实践方法和方向提供了建议。

    Abstract:

    Against the backdrop of rapid development of digital technology, digital twin technology is becoming a key driving force for various industries to transition towards intelligence and digitization. This article provides an in-depth study and overview of the application of digital twin technology in the shipbuilding industry. Detailed analysis was conducted on the construction process, processing, and data analysis methods of digital twin models, and the benefits of this technology in improving production efficiency, optimizing design, and enhancing ship safety performance were explained. Through these analyses, the article provides suggestions for practical methods and directions for using digital twin technology to promote the digital transformation of shipbuilding.
